    Overview

    The grant aims to support the advancement of research in human auditory and vestibular organoids. It encourages the development, characterization, and improving the reproducibility/reliability of these organoids as model systems. While studies on animal organoids are considered, they must be conducted alongside human organoids to be responsive to this funding opportunity. The initiative seeks innovative methodologies that enhance the longevity and reproducibility of organoid models, including novel tools for gene, protein, molecule, and synthetic delivery. Projects should aim to mimic native biological functions closely and tackle current challenges to improve reproducibility and stability. breakthrough approaches and technologies specifically using human auditory and vestibular organoids are also highly encouraged.
